Effective Dementia Management Techniques in Calgary

Managing dementia effectively involves a combination of medical care, lifestyle adjustments, and compassionate support. In Calgary, techniques such as personalized care plans that accommodate the changing needs of dementia patients are essential. For instance, The Calgary Dementia Network offers resources on creating stimulating environments that can help in slowing cognitive decline. Additionally, incorporating activities like memory exercises and social interactions can significantly improve the quality of life for those with dementia.

Selecting Specialized Dementia Care Providers in Calgary

Choosing the right care provider is crucial. In Calgary, specialized dementia care facilities like The Brenda Strafford Foundation offer tailored services for dementia patients. When selecting a provider, consider factors such as staff expertise, facility safety features, and personalized care approaches. It’s important to visit these facilities and speak with staff to understand how they cater to the unique needs of dementia patients.

Resources and Support for Dementia Caregivers in Calgary

Caregivers play a vital role in dementia care. Calgary offers various support resources, such as the Alzheimer Society of Calgary, which provides educational workshops, support groups, and counseling services. Online platforms like MyHealth.Alberta.ca also offer valuable information on coping strategies and local support networks for caregivers.

What are the early signs of dementia?

Early signs include memory loss, difficulty completing familiar tasks, confusion with time or place, and changes in mood.

How can I communicate effectively with a loved one with dementia?

Use simple words, be patient, avoid arguing, and maintain eye contact to improve communication.

Are there any specific diets recommended for dementia patients?

Diets r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ins are beneficial, similar to the Mediterranean diet.

Can physical exercise help dementia patients?

Yes, regular physical activity can improve cognition and overall health in dementia patients.

How do support groups help dementia caregivers?

Support groups provide emotional support, practical advice, and a sense of community for caregivers.
